- -al
- suffix.
1 forming adjectives meaning 'relating to, of the kind of': a from Latin or Greek words (central; regimental; colossal; tropical) (cf. -IAL, -ICAL). b from English nouns (tidal).
2 forming nouns, esp. of verbal action (animal; rival; arrival; proposal; trial).
Etymology: sense 1 f. F -el or L -alis adj. suffix rel. to -aris (-AR(1)); sense 2 f. F -aille or f. (or after) L -alis etc. used as noun
